OAKLAND, Calif., Jan. 7, 2013 /PRNewswire/ -- Pandora (NYSE: P), the leading internet radio service, announced today new metrics that were reached in the month of December 2012.


    --  Listener hours for Pandora during the month of December 2012 were 1.39
        billion, an increase of 54% from 906 million during the same period last
        year.
    --  Share of total U.S. radio listening for Pandora in December 2012 was
        7.19%, an increase from 4.71% at the same time last year.

    --  Active listeners were 67.1 million at the end of December 2012, an
        increase of 41% from 47.6 million during the same time period last year.

Pandora is releasing key audience metrics on a monthly basis to provide the most current information regarding Pandora's users and usage across platforms.

ABOUT PANDORA

Pandora (NYSE: P) gives people music and comedy they love anytime, anywhere, through connected devices. Personalized stations launch instantly with the input of a single "seed" - a favorite artist, song or genre. The Music Genome Project®, a deeply detailed hand-built musical taxonomy, powers the personalization of Pandora® internet radio by using musicological "DNA" and constant listener feedback to craft personalized stations from a growing collection of hundreds of thousands of recordings. Tens of millions of people turn on Pandora every month to hear music they love. www.pandora.com
